Nagare offers granular control. Custom post statuses let you define every stage. 'Draft' is quaint. Think 'Needs Subject Matter Expert Review' or 'Pre-Launch Hype Building.'
Lost track of who changed what? Revision management is a breath of fresh air. No more hunting for the 'final' version. It's all there, meticulously logged.
Editorial comments are built-in. No more scattered Slack messages or confusing annotations. Discuss, debate, and decide where it belongs.
